Special Issue Information

Dear Colleagues,

The textile industry is rapidly evolving, with growing emphasis on sustainability, high-performance materials, and innovative manufacturing processes. This Special Issue will highlight the latest advances in polymer science and engineering applied to textiles, including bio-based polymers, recycled materials, functional coatings, and smart textiles.

We invite original research articles, reviews, and case studies that explore the following:

  • Sustainable polymer synthesis and modification for textile applications;
  • Advanced fabrication techniques, including 3D printing, electrospinning, and fiber engineering;
  • Functional and smart textiles with enhanced properties (mechanical, thermal, chemical, or environmental responsiveness);
  • Recycling, circular economy, and life-cycle assessment of polymer-based textiles.

This Special Issue will serve as a platform for researchers, industry experts, and textile engineers to share insights and accelerate the development of eco-friendly, high-performance textile materials. Contributions that combine scientific rigor with practical application are particularly encouraged.
